Yes! After months of waiting, I finally got the chance to watch Doctor Jones. And I'm not a least bit disappointed ! The video promises the colourful, fun universe of Aqua. It's about Lene and Dr. Jones as separated lovers.. and how each misses the other.. Lene braving the jungle (with Soren and Claus) in search of her bald hero.. how they were captured by a tribe.. dumped into a cooking pot.. and finally, the Doctor saves the day. Oh, and some cute prancing around in loincloth after that :) I like the part where the dumb-looking snake attacked them. MOST adorable of all, there's a scene where Lene gets frighted by a humongous mean spider. She then gives that "how-dare-you-scare-me" kinda look, and <pow> - the spider was punched away. <APPLAUSE> cool! Is this Girl Power? :) The tribal ppl too.. ha ha.. playing with voodoo eh? They really turned Claus and Soren upside down, dontcha think? Oh, and not to forget, the scene where Jones emerges from slumber, and puts on his glasses - oh MAN, he HAS style !! I feel like cheering for him when he does that :) After watching this video, I'm convinced that these guys (and gal) can act (esp. Rene). If there's ever a need for light comedy and fun-filled music, look no further :) |

My oh my.. shove off whatever bad ideas you had about Aqua after Lollipop. This IS a great vdo! The story goes like this : Lene plays the role of a rich girl with a secret treasure map. She gets kidnapped by some UGLY pirates (read : the guys!) dressed in pathetic rags, who wanted the treasure as much as she did. The pirates (led by Capt.-Hook-lookalike Rene) had a field time threatening, laughing, yelling, and whipping poor Lene. She was forced to walk the plank, into a sea of shark fins :) But somehow, she got hold of one of the swords, and fought back bravely (Girl Power?). She got Captain Rene by the throat, and she took his place in the ship. The ship sails for the treasure island, and along the way, the guys actually took a bath and were transformed into decent, good-looking seafarers. Take my words, Rene looks like a classic in that pirate costume :) They reached the island, dug for the treasure box, and found untold wealth. The next scenes were rather weird and .. hmm.. slightly irrelevant (in my opinion). All of the sudden, Rene's father appear (played by the great actor, Rene himself, only this time he IS bald, sports long, unkempt white beard, and has to contend with a single tooth :), together with his 2 sisters. Why 2 sis? Well, later that night, when everyone's having a great time around a campfire, the 2 ladies (pretty..) HAD to go off flirting with Soren and Claus. Why? So that Lene and Rene, the unseparable duo in any Aqua vdos, can be together. ok ok, I don't want to spoil the romance. sorry. Anyway, Rene's dad notices Lene's alone-n-bored look, goes up to her, and tries some reverse-psychology by saying that his son "doesn't have much sex appeal" (OH COME ON!!!). This leads on to the ending we all dream of... Beautiful Lene gets up, makes a move towards handsome, bald Rene, holds his chin, their gazes lock on to each other, and then, the "aww'-inducing passionate kiss that ensues. AWW :) Now, the comments. This vdo has a predictable plot. No score for Aqua for that one. But I'm really impressed with the props. The ship looks real, the setting looks impressionistic (well, blue cloth will have make do for a deep, rolling ocean), the attire looks great, the funny and hilarious acting deserves Oscars.. hmm.. the make-up too. Trust me, Soren and Claus looks AWW-ful. hah! |
